<br />96 <br /> <br />REGULAR MEETING O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E <br />CITY OF SAN MARCOS, TEXAS, MARCH 11, 1974 <br /> <br />Present: <br /> <br />Mayor <br /> <br />Eddy A. Etheredge <br /> <br />Councilmen <br /> <br />William L. Cunningham <br />Guillermo DeLa Rosa <br />Rill Dibrell <br />Luciano H. Flores <br />David R. Tauch <br /> <br />I <br /> <br />City Manager <br />City Attorney <br />City Secretary <br /> <br />James B. Baugh <br />Tom Akins <br />Doriss Hambrick <br /> <br />Absent: <br /> <br />Councilman <br /> <br />Ross King <br /> <br />Also Present: Gary Shaver; Frances Marshall; Dale Roberts; Mr. & Mrs. <br />Gene Morrow; Mrs. T.E. Kelley; Richard Putjevsky; Art Ables; <br />Frank Davidson; Sheran Price; Darlene Dorsey; Harry G. Seal; <br />Walter Ohmheiser; Lyndon Mellinger; John Finch; Marcus <br />Jackson; Ted Breihan; Bill Toler; Robert McMillian <br /> <br />The Mayor called the meeting to order at 7:30 p.m. <br /> <br />The Minutes of the Regular Meeting held February 25, 1974, were approved on <br />motion of Councilman DeLa Rosa and second of Councilman Tauch. <br /> <br />The Minutes of the Special Meeting held March 4, 1974, were approved on motion <br />of Councilman Tauch and second of Councilman DeLa Rosa. <br /> <br />I <br /> <br />The Mayor opened a Public Hearing to consider a request for a change in the <br />zoning of all of Block 9 and Lots 16 through 19 and 1/2 of Lots 20 and 21 <br />of Block 10 of the McGehee Heights Addition, from "R-l" to "R-2". Delvin <br />Simon, applicant, was not present. Mr. Eugene Morrow of 840 Loop Street <br />presented a petition signed by more than 20% of property owners living within <br />200 feet of the requested change who objected to the rezoning. The Mayor <br />closed the hearing and read the caption of an ordinance as follows: <br /> <br />AN ORDINANCE AMENDING SECTION 3 OF THAT ORDINANCE WHICH REGULATES <br />AND RESTRICTS THE LOCATION AND USE OF BUILDINGS, STRUCUTRES AND LAND, <br />DATED MAY 23, 1966 (VOL. 32) BY CHANGING THE ZONING OF ALL OF BLOCK 9 <br />AND LOTS 16 THROUGH 19 AND ONE-HALF OF LOTS 20 AND 21 OF BLOCK 10 <br />OF THE McGEHEE HEIGHTS ADDITION, LOCATED BETWEEN SOUTH LOOP AND HOOD <br />STREETS, FROM "R-l" (SINGLE FAMILY RESIDENTIAL) TO "R-2" (DUPLEX). <br /> <br />Mr. Dibrell moved the Ordinance not be approved. Dr. Tauch seconded the motion, <br />which was unanimously approved. <br /> <br />The Mayor opened a Public Hearing to consider a request for a change in the <br />zoning of Lots 1 through 8 of Block 10 of the McGehee Heights Addition from <br />"R-l" to "R-2". John Finch, representing the applicant John Stokes, was <br />present to request the change. Mr. Eugene Morrow presented a petition signed <br />by more than 20% of adjacent property owners in objection to the change. <br />The Mayor closed the hearing and read the caption of an ordinance as follows: <br /> <br />I <br /> <br />AN ORDINANCE AMENDING SECTION 3 OF THAT ORDINANCE WHICH REGULATES AND <br />RESTRICTS THE LOCATION AND USE OF BUILDINGS, STRUCTURES AND LAND, <br />DATED MAY 23, 1966 (VOL. 32) BY CHANGING THE ZONING OF LOTS 1 THROUGH <br />8 OF BLOCK 10 OF THE McGEHEE HEIGHTS ADDITION, LOCATED BETWEEN SOUTH <br />LOOP AND HOOD STREETS, FROM "R-l" (SINGLE FAMILY RESIDENTIAL) TO <br />"R-2" (DUPLEX). <br /> <br />Dr. Tauch moved the Ordinance not be approved. Mr. Flores seconded the motion, <br />which passed unanimously. <br />
